Traveling from West Valley City to Moab covers 232.1 miles and typically takes about 4 hours and 36 minutes behind the wheel. Because this journey stays entirely within the Mountain West region of Utah, you won’t experience major climate shifts, but the terrain transition is notable. Budgeting approximately $37 for fuel is a smart move for this one-day trip. While the drive is manageable in a single day, the turn-heavy nature of the local roads means you should stay alert throughout the journey. It serves as a direct, functional route for those looking to reach the desert landscape of Moab without the interstate grind.
